I came up with a solution to the problem of them getting stuck when unlocking them. The problem is it's made for right and left swinging doors, so there are slots in the top and bottom so it will work "upside down". I came with two little screws that are suppose to prevent the swinging part from going into the slots when you lift it, but they are a joke. I cut little thin tabs from some brass weather stripping I had laying around. I super glued the tabs on the back over the slots that I didn't want the swinging part to go into when lifted up. It unlocks smooth as silk now.

"How do you "hard lock" the flap?". When you flip the flap to the lock position, gravity drops the flap into 3 slots. That's all it does. The bottom set screw in the flap is suppose to prevent you from pushing the flap into the upper slots when you push the flap up to flip it open... but they don't work. There is a top and bottom set screw because if you door opens right instead of left (or the other way around), you install the lock "upside down". You can put both set screws in and still flip it because as I said, it doesn't work. I posted above that I fixed it by gluing thin pieces of metal on the back that blocks the flip from going into the upper slots. Then you don't have to fiddle with it to flip it open.
